Continuous production of acetone and butanol with shear-activated Clostridium acetobutylicum |

Abstract: | Summary When using shear activation of Clostridium acetobutylicum by pumping the cells through capillaries, the cell growth, glucose consumption and product formation rates are considerably increased. Shear-activated continuous cell culture can be used as an inoculum with a welldefined fermentation activity for batch cultures. Different runs of such batch cultivation yield well-reproducible results which could not be obtained from inocula of other cultures or even of heat-shocked spores. The cells can attain a growth rate higher than 1.6 h-1.The shear-activated continous culture growth is affected already at a butanol concentration lower than 1.6 g/l-1. |
